Concerts in Oklahoma October 2026 schedule
Oklahoma City in October offers an exciting lineup of concerts and comedy shows across various top venues. Music enthusiasts can enjoy performances from renowned artists such as Smashing Pumpkins, who will perform at the Paycom Center on October 24th, and culture-inspired acts like Old Crow Medicine Show at The Jones Assembly on October 30th. The month also features performances by indie band Michigander on October 18th at Resonant Head and the electronic artist Madeon at Tower Theatre on October 28th.
For fans of comedy, Bricktown Comedy Club hosts multiple stand-up shows throughout October, including appearances by Marlon Wayans from October 2nd to 4th, Hans Kim on October 10th and 11th, Drew Lynch from October 22nd to 24th, and Steve Hofstetter on October 6th. The Comedy Club also features special events like Kevin James Thornton’s book reading show on October 25th.
Live performances at the Tower Theatre include diverse acts such as Laura Pergolizzi (LP) on October 10th, Parcels on October 8th, and the band Inspector Cluzo on October 23rd. The Paycom Center hosts larger-scale events like Elevation Nights featuring Steven Furtick, Elevation Worship, and Elevation Rhythm on October 17th, as well as the rock band The Smashing Pumpkins on October 24th.
Other notable events include the tribute concert Leonid & Friends, celebrating Chicago’s music on October 13th at The Criterion, and a tribute to Sonic Live In Concert at The Criterion on October 11th. Comedy and music lovers alike will find plenty to enjoy with performances spanning genres and styles, making October an ideal time to experience the vibrant live scene in Oklahoma City.
